Do tamales make you fat?
One tamale contains 285 calories and 11.38 grams of fat, of which 4.45 grams are saturated. Traditional tamales are made with lard, which increases the saturated fat content of the food. If your diet contains too much saturated fat, it can lead to weight gain, high cholesterol and heart disease.
Can tamales be steamed in the pressure cooker?
The tamales can then be placed across the chopsticks. You can also steam tamales in a pressure cooker. To do this, add one to two cups of water to the pressure cooker and the steamer basket. Place the tamales vertically in the basket and the lid on the pressure cooker.

Are tamales high in sodium?
Vitamins and minerals One downside: One large tamale can contain as much as 656 mg of sodium, thanks to the salt, baking powder, and chicken broth used in many recipes. That makes up a significant portion of the recommended maximum of 2,300 mg of sodium per day, so you may want to look for a lower-sodium recipe.
